RoHS MS8607 sensor MikroC library

This code implements MS8607 sensor Software I2C interfacing for Temperature, Pressure, Humidity measurement.
Works with any MCU.

DS18B20 and AHT10 example

0

This example provides with complete code to implement multiple temperature sensors (DS18B20) and a single temperature and relative humidity sensor (AHT10). The info read from the sensors is displayed on a 16x2 LCD. All hardware powered @ 5Vdc, as the AHT10 module comes with 3V3 regulator and level translator.
